Running from April 8 to 11, FHA-F&B 2025 featured 19 exhibitors from Sarawak promoting items such as processed bird’s nest, coffee, ‘midin’ (local fern) vegetable tea, white and black pepper, Sarawak laksa paste, and the highly-prized empurau fish.
“All products showcased are export-ready.
